In the realm of marketing, the 'Product' is not merely a tangible item; it embodies the essence of a brand's identity and the promise it extends to its consumers. Positioned as one of the fundamental elements in the 4Ps framework, the Product is the heart of a company's marketing strategy, embodying features, design, quality, and the solution it provides to consumer needs. From innovative gadgets to life-changing services, each product is a meticulously crafted embodiment of a brand's value proposition. Join us on a journey as we unravel the significance of the 'Product' in the 4Ps of marketing, exploring how it serves as the focal point for consumer engagement, brand differentiation, and the ultimate expression of a company's commitment to meeting the evolving demands of its audience.
Behavioral Economics in Marketing Podcast | Understanding how we as humans make decisions is an important part of marketing. Behavioral economics is the study of decision-making and can give keen insight into buyer behavior and help to shape your marketing mix. Marketers can tap into Behavioral Economics to create environments that nudge people towards their products and services, to conduct better market research and analyze their marketing mix.
